* Restore previous QDateTime behavior in DST gapAndreas Buhr2020-12-153-6/+7
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Historic QDateTime behavior when being asked to create a QDateTime in the DST gap was to interpret the given date as if it was in the time before that gap, mapping it to a point in time after the gap. This has changed with a04411119ead3d4473e4f0ac4bceedc585977b2f . Since then, the given date is interpreted as if it was in the time after the gap, thus being mapped to a point in time before the gap. This patch restores the historic behavior. This was not caught by Coin because machines ran in timezone "Atlantic/Reykjavik" which does not have DST since 1967. This patch changes tests to always run in "Europe/Oslo". Driveby: Test function "findSpring" did some operations in local time, even though being asked to work in a specific time zone. Fixed that. * QSocketNotifier: extend API to provide more flexible startupAlex Trotsenko2020-12-111-0/+46
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Technically, having a single constructor limits the use-cases for this class. We should take into account that: - an opened socket descriptor must be available at the moment of construction; - the constructor unconditionally enables the notifier (the possible solution notifier = new QSocketNotifier(...); notifier->setEnabled(false); is suboptimal due to heavy operations inside the event dispatcher); - for these reasons, QSocketNotifier most often cannot be a member of another class (we have an extra allocation and indirect access). This patch addresses this shortcoming by making it possible to set the socket descriptor at a later point: [ChangeLog][QtCore][QSocketNotifier] Added setSocket() and an additional constructor which requires no socket. * QCborStreamReader::next: don't allocate too much memory in a QBAThiago Macieira2020-12-072-12/+19
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Because CBOR strings are encoded in UTF-8, it's possible that the string that won't fit a QString in UTF-16 would still fit QByteArray in UTF-8 (e.g., anything US-ASCII and most Latin text). The previous solution was an improvement because we used to read into a QByteArray then convert the QByteArray to QString, thus using 3x the amount of memory (1x in QByteArray, 2x in QString). The previous commit skipped the middle allocation and made the regular readString() function do the decoding either directly on source memory or by reading in small chunks (16 kB). Future improvement for Qt 6.1: add readStringChunk(char16_t *, qsizetype) so we can do the validation / skipping at O(1) memory. * QCborStreamReader: avoid allocating result if data is insufficientThiago Macieira2020-12-063-8/+13
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| By calling the internal readStringChunk() function with a QByteArray pointer, QCborStreamReader::readByteArray() can now avoid allocating the resulting buffer until the internals have confirmed that there is sufficient data in the incoming buffer. As a result, we first detect the EOF condition before we conclude the payload would have been too big for QByteArray (validation()) test. Meanwhile, the hugeDeviceValidation() test ends up with a few conditions where it would have copied 1 GB of data, so limit that too. We make a choice of reporting OOM vs DataTooLarge only if QByteArray fails to allocate in the first place (QByteArray::resize() -> Q_CHECK_PTR -> qBadAlloc, QtCore is always built with exceptions on). The QCborValue unit test needed a temporary work around until we apply the same allocation fix (see next commit). * QtConcurrent: filter/map reduction without default ctorIvan Solovev2020-12-042-0/+78
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Previously a default constructor was required for the result type of mappedReduced() and filteredReduced(), even if a default value was provided. This patch fixes the problem. The issue was in the ResultReporter type, that was calling QList::resize() to adjust the size of expected reported results. A default-value parameter was added to the class, so that a corresponding overload of QList::resize could be invoked.
